idk
|
42839924e7
|
Improve the validator
|
2019-04-05 21:09:48 -04:00 |
|
idk
|
ae5c4f834c
|
fix how the padding is computed
|
2019-04-05 21:06:30 -04:00 |
|
idk
|
946a6f66c0
|
add comments and don't repeat myself as much
|
2019-04-05 20:52:08 -04:00 |
|
idk
|
672c39fb9b
|
add comments and don't repeat myself as much
|
2019-04-05 20:51:42 -04:00 |
|
idk
|
71e227b59a
|
correct the protocol codes for garlic addresses
|
2019-04-05 15:15:05 -04:00 |
|
idk
|
d75a9913ac
|
add a test for base32's longer than 56 chars
|
2019-03-29 17:45:22 -04:00 |
|
idk
|
4d3452bc2a
|
tolerate .b32.i2p if present
|
2019-03-29 16:36:23 -04:00 |
|
idk
|
fcee0ca9ec
|
remove thing from debugging
|
2019-03-29 14:54:08 -04:00 |
|
idk
|
d288e979d6
|
variable-length garlic32 addresses
|
2019-03-29 14:52:24 -04:00 |
|
idk
|
dfe5099292
|
Fixed up validators and encoders
|
2019-03-29 09:40:52 -04:00 |
|
idk
|
056263f8b9
|
Start attempting to support base32 for Encrypted Leaseset Version 2, aka base33. Not likely to work yet.
|
2019-03-28 23:00:48 -04:00 |
|
Jakub Sztandera
|
ce21123d51
|
Merge pull request #98 from multiformats/fix/todo
trivial: remove stale TODO
|
2019-02-27 14:10:35 +01:00 |
|
Raúl Kripalani
|
794e406662
|
remove stale TODO.
|
2019-02-27 12:10:50 +00:00 |
|
Hector Sanjuan
|
994311756b
|
Merge pull request #95 from multiformats/marshalers
Let Multiaddr implement marshalers: binary, text, json
|
2019-02-26 19:48:16 +00:00 |
|
Hector Sanjuan
|
21e652556d
|
gx publish 1.4.1
|
2019-02-26 19:41:46 +00:00 |
|
Jakub Sztandera
|
06f7d80ada
|
Merge pull request #96 from multiformats/feat/better-travis
Update travis config
|
2019-02-26 19:07:01 +01:00 |
|
Jakub Sztandera
|
b5f1479548
|
Update travis config
|
2019-02-26 18:50:55 +01:00 |
|
Hector Sanjuan
|
0aa80854ab
|
Let Multiaddr implement marshalers: binary, text, json
|
2019-02-25 22:48:24 +00:00 |
|
Jakub Sztandera
|
0297994296
|
Merge pull request #94 from multiformats/feat/gomod
Add go.mod support
|
2019-02-25 13:00:24 +01:00 |
|
Jakub Sztandera
|
f5b8871dd9
|
Add go.mod support
|
2019-02-25 11:53:48 +01:00 |
|
Jakub Sztandera
|
19d7396df1
|
Merge pull request #89 from multiformats/fix/captain
README: remove out of date captain
|
2019-02-20 15:20:57 +01:00 |
|
Steven Allen
|
152990b98b
|
Merge pull request #93 from backkem/p2p-webrtc-direct
Add p2p-webrtc-direct protocol
|
2018-12-27 14:37:46 -08:00 |
|
backkem
|
6b421eaeda
|
Add p2p-webrtc-direct protocol
|
2018-12-20 12:10:18 +01:00 |
|
Steven Allen
|
312b9db355
|
Merge pull request #87 from RTradeLtd/master
onionv3 and i2p base64 addresses
|
2018-12-18 17:13:04 -08:00 |
|
idk
|
f60a1c99ee
|
unrewrite path
|
2018-12-18 10:24:02 -05:00 |
|
idk
|
b0582d3730
|
make suggested changes, pre-compute garlicBase64Encoding, simplify garlicValidate, check length of bytes
|
2018-12-18 10:22:35 -05:00 |
|
idk
|
ac6bfc1dd2
|
fix broken validation
|
2018-12-15 01:44:59 -05:00 |
|
idk
|
04300cfb45
|
fix unreturned fmt.Errorf
|
2018-12-15 01:24:59 -05:00 |
|
Steven Allen
|
f8a18bb2f1
|
Merge pull request #91 from anacrolix/fix/missing-addr-protocol-name
Use the original protocol name for address missing errors
|
2018-12-14 10:51:43 -08:00 |
|
Matt Joiner
|
6f524a4380
|
Use the original protocol name for address missing errors
Reduces confusion due to aliased protocol names.
License: MIT
Signed-off-by: Matt Joiner <anacrolix@gmail.com>
|
2018-12-14 19:37:13 +11:00 |
|
idk
|
567daf242f
|
made garlic64 variable-length
|
2018-12-13 04:53:17 -05:00 |
|
Steven Allen
|
73950681ca
|
Merge pull request #90 from anacrolix/patch-1
Add GoDoc badge
|
2018-12-11 15:17:43 -08:00 |
|
Matt Joiner
|
07c7f15f48
|
Add GoDoc badge
License: MIT
Signed-off-by: Matt Joiner <anacrolix@gmail.com>
|
2018-12-12 10:10:23 +11:00 |
|
Steven Allen
|
7767401dbd
|
README: remove out of date captain
|
2018-12-10 13:12:50 -08:00 |
|
Cole Brown
|
8c3eb5dc1c
|
gx publish 1.4.0
|
2018-12-04 17:46:38 -05:00 |
|
idk
|
0f1c1ba00d
|
remove garlic32 protocol
|
2018-11-30 22:48:29 -05:00 |
|
idk
|
684664541d
|
switch back to P_ONION and remove P_ONION2 alias
|
2018-11-30 20:09:02 -05:00 |
|
idk
|
a91caf054e
|
add both base64 and base32 addresses as separate protocols, remove port from addresses to be expressed as /tcp, etc.
|
2018-11-30 19:55:52 -05:00 |
|
Steven Allen
|
0523e08ac1
|
Merge pull request #88 from bigs/bug/varintsize
Fix bug in VarintSize
|
2018-11-29 16:16:22 -08:00 |
|
Steven Allen
|
11c75668d3
|
test: test all varints less than 2**16 againt VarintSize
|
2018-11-29 16:08:46 -08:00 |
|
Cole Brown
|
d462e342b7
|
Fix yet another bug in VarintSize, add test
|
2018-11-29 18:58:36 -05:00 |
|
Cole Brown
|
1a8ba0918f
|
Fix bug in VarintSize
:100644 100644 79ebe2f b0ced77 M varint.go
|
2018-11-29 18:13:54 -05:00 |
|
idk
|
789405bd40
|
remove log
|
2018-11-27 18:17:51 -05:00 |
|
idk
|
2a21023817
|
Merge branch 'master' of https://github.com/multiformats/go-multiaddr
|
2018-11-27 13:04:45 -05:00 |
|
idk
|
fb27f336e7
|
better test message for failure to convert x to y
|
2018-11-27 12:58:26 -05:00 |
|
idk
|
01a9048ee5
|
re-enable the tests
|
2018-11-27 12:53:46 -05:00 |
|
idk
|
4619045f0d
|
finish switching to base64 addresses for garlic-routed requests. This is so we can have both the base64 and base32 keys.
|
2018-11-26 05:03:37 -05:00 |
|
idk
|
54ddf83b00
|
Switch to using base64 i2p addresses to facilitate transport
|
2018-11-26 05:03:37 -05:00 |
|
idk
|
58c18c3ad6
|
Switch to using base64 i2p addresses to facilitate transport
|
2018-11-25 15:27:27 -05:00 |
|
idk
|
cf7ed7c1ad
|
created onionv3 and garlic multiaddrs
|
2018-11-15 04:11:07 -05:00 |
|